Inspiring others from "summary" of Twelfth Fail by Anurag Pathak

The concept of inspiring others is like a ripple effect in a vast ocean. When someone is inspired, their energy and enthusiasm flow outward, touching the lives of those around them. In the story "Twelfth Fail," we see how the protagonist's determination and resilience serve as a beacon of hope for his classmates. Despite facing numerous challenges and setbacks, the protagonist never gives up on his dreams. His unwavering belief in himself and his ability to overcome obstacles inspires his peers to do the same. They see his perseverance and courage and are motivated to push through their own difficulties. Through his actions and words, the protagonist shows his classmates that failure is not the end but merely a stepping stone to success. He encourages them to keep striving for their goals, no matter how difficult the journey may be. His positivity and optimism create a sense of unity and camaraderie among the students, fostering a supportive environment where everyone feels empowered to chase their dreams. As the story unfolds, we witness how the protagonist's actions have a profound impact on those around him. His classmates begin to believe in themselves and their abilities, realizing that they too can overcome any obstacles that come their way. They draw strength from his example and find the courage to face their fears head-on.
